JEE Main 2021 UP State Topper Pal Agarwal loves to dance, aspires to become an astronaut

Updated Mar 10, 2021 | 20:41 IST JEE Main 2021 Uttar Pradesh state topper Pal Aggarwal secured 99.9 percentile in the exam. She loves to dance and aspires to become an astronaut in future. JEE Main 2021 UP State Topper aspires to become an astronaut  |  Photo Credit: Representative Image Pal Aggarwal, a Ghaziabad girl secured 99.9 percentile and emerged as the Uttar Pradesh state topper in Joint Entrance Examination, JEE Main 2021.  The 17-year-old girl secured Rank 4 in all India female category. Pal loves dancing a lot,  aspires to become an astronaut, and also wants to graduate in aerospace engineering. A student of Seth Anandram Jaipuria School, UP, Pal was very delighted over the achievement because normally it is the boys who usually top in JEE exam. Jee Main Results 2021 For February Session Released, Check Direct Link Here

Jee Main Results 2021 For February Session Released, Check Direct Link Here Mar 09, 2021, 09:23 IST The National Testing Agency (NTA) announced the results of the JEE Main 2021 February session on March 8, 2021, on its official website. Those who have attended the exam can check the results online at jeemain.nta.nic.in. Here is the direct link to check the results. - Jee Main Result 2021 Enter the application number. Then enter the date of birth details. One should enter the security pin and then submit. The result will be displayed. Download the result card and take a print out for future use. Candidates are allowed to apply for one session or more than one session (February/March /April /May 2021) together and pay the exam fees accordingly.

Jharkhand's Saket Jha tops JEE Main 2021 Feb with 100 percentile

Saket believes in maintaining consistency in his academic career. Not only a perfect 100 percentile in JEE main 2021, but he also has many other achievements. Saket scored 94 % in his class 10. His various other achievements include 1st rank in Class 5 to 8 Aryabhatt Mathematics Olympiad, 1st rank in NSEA level in class 11 and RMO qualification. Talking about his family, he said his father, Sanjay Kumar Jha, is a Principal in one of the schools at Bokaro and Mother Sunita Jha is a homemaker. The family s tremendous amount of support helped him focus well on the JEE Main 2021 examination. Saket is a student at Allen Classes, Kota, since class 9. Two of his sisters have also studied from Allen classes, Kota. One of his sisters is doing her MBBS from RIMS, Ranchi. His younger sister is doing B.Tech in Civil Engineering from BIT, Sindri. Saket s elder sister is working as an Assistant Manager in Coal India.

JEE Main 2021 Result: 6 students with 100 percentiles from two institutes, only 2 girls among 41 state toppers

Updated Mar 09, 2021 | 11:33 IST JEE Main 2021 Result for Feb session was released yesterday. Of the six 100 percentile scorers, 4 are from Kota institute and 2 Delhi Toppers are from Aakash. Only 2 girls have been placed in 41 State Toppers. JEE Main 2021 Result Analysis  |  Photo Credit: Representative Image National Testing Agency, NTA has released the JEE Main 2021 Result for Paper 1 conducted between February 24, 2021 and February 26, 2021. A total of 6 students – one from each slot, have been awarded 100 percentile. What is noteworthy is that of the 6 students, 4 are from one institute and the other 2 from another. As for gender, all 6 students with 100 percentile are boys. 2 girls have made it to the State Topper list.
